Wagering Calculation

Understanding wagering requirements is crucial. They determine how many times you must wager a bonus before you can withdraw winnings. The formula is simple: Wagering Requirement = Bonus Amount × Wagering Multiplier.

For example, if you receive a bonus of CAD 100 with a 30x wagering requirement, the calculation is: 100 × 30 = 3,000 CAD. You must place bets totaling 3,000 CAD before you can withdraw any bonus-related winnings.

But that’s not all. Some games contribute differently. For instance, slots may contribute 100%, table games 10%, and live dealer games 5%. If you play a game with a 10% contribution, you need to wager more. The adjusted requirement is: Adjusted Requirement = (Bonus × Multiplier) / Contribution Rate. So with a 30x multiplier and 10% contribution, you would need: (100 × 30) / 0.10 = 30,000 CAD. This is a significant difference. Always check the contribution rates before playing.

Also note that maximum bet limits often apply. If the max bet is CAD 5, and you bet more, you may void the bonus and winnings. For example, if you bet CAD 10 on a spin, the bonus could be forfeited. Therefore, stick to the limits.

To calculate your expected cost, consider that the average return-to-player (RTP) for slots is around 96%. The house edge is 4%. So, for every 100 CAD wagered, you expect to lose 4 CAD. On a 3,000 CAD requirement, the expected cost is: 3,000 × 0.04 = 120 CAD. That means, on average, you could lose 120 CAD of your own money while trying to clear the bonus. If the bonus is worth it, depends on your risk tolerance.

In summary, always run these numbers before accepting any bonus. And remember: the casino’s terms are the final authority.

Licence & Player Protection

When gambling online in Canada, especially in Quebec, you should know that the provincial regulator is the Régie des alcools, des courses et des jeux (RACJ). However, the online casino you are using may hold a licence from another jurisdiction. It is vital to check the licence. If the casino is licensed in Curacao, for example, note that winnings may be subject to local income tax in some jurisdictions, which is different from a provincial or MGA licence. Always review your local tax laws.

Player protection includes responsible gambling tools such as deposit limits, self-exclusion, and reality checks. Ensure the casino offers these. Also, verify that the site uses SSL encryption to protect your data. For example, look for „https://” in the URL and a padlock icon. Be wary of unsecured sites.

A trusted casino will display its licensing information at the bottom of its homepage. Cross-check with the regulator’s official registry. If the casino is part of a larger group, verify their reputation on independent review sites. Never share your password or personal information with anyone. The casino will never ask for your password via email or phone.

Deposits & Withdrawals

Funding your account should be straightforward. Common methods include Visa, Mastercard, Interac, and e-wallets like PayPal or Skrill. However, not all methods are available for both deposits and withdrawals. Check the cashier section for available options and any fees.

Withdrawal times vary: e-wallets might be instant or take up to 24 hours, cards 2–5 business days, and bank transfers 3–7 business days. Some casinos may also have a pending period of 24–72 hours before they process the withdrawal. Also, be aware of minimum and maximum withdrawal limits.

To deposit, go to the cashier, select your method, enter the amount, and confirm. For withdrawals, you may need to use the same method as your deposit (payment method restriction). Always verify your identity before your first withdrawal to avoid delays. If you are using a card, you may need to provide a copy of the card (front and back, with CVV hidden) and proof of address.

One practical tip: keep a record of your transactions. This helps with tracking your spending and resolving disputes. If you encounter any issues, contact support with the transaction ID.
